The Golden Age: Windows 3.0 to Windows 7
Microsoft's journey into built-in gaming began modestly with Windows 3.0 in 1990, when Solitaire made its debut as more than just a time-waster. According to Microsoft's own documentation, the game served a dual purpose: teaching users how to drag and drop with a mouse—a novel concept at the time—while providing a gentle introduction to the graphical user interface. This educational aspect proved crucial during computing's mainstream adoption, making Windows more approachable for millions of new users.
Windows 3.1 expanded the gaming portfolio with Minesweeper, another deceptively simple game that taught right-click functionality and logical thinking. The game's inclusion was strategic—Microsoft recognized that games could serve as interactive tutorials while providing entertainment value. As Windows evolved through the 1990s and early 2000s, the gaming collection grew to include classics like FreeCell, Hearts, Spider Solitaire, and the beloved Space Cadet Pinball from Windows XP.
These games became more than just software—they formed a cultural fabric that connected Windows users worldwide. Office workers shared Minesweeper strategies, families competed over Solitaire high scores, and an entire generation discovered gaming through these accessible titles. The games required no installation, no additional purchases, and minimal system resources, making them perfect for the computing capabilities of their era.
The Business Case: Why Microsoft Included Games
Beyond user education and entertainment, Microsoft's built-in games served several strategic purposes. They helped differentiate Windows from competing operating systems, provided consistent user experiences across different hardware configurations, and created positive associations with the Windows brand. The games also served as excellent demonstration software for computer manufacturers and retailers, showing off the capabilities of new systems in an engaging way.
Microsoft's gaming strategy evolved with each Windows version. Windows Vista introduced Purble Place, a collection of educational games aimed at younger users, while maintaining the classic card games and Minesweeper. Windows 7 continued this tradition, though with some visual updates to match the new Aero interface. Throughout this period, the games remained completely free and integrated directly into the operating system.
The Great Shift: Windows 8 and the Move to Microsoft Store
The landscape changed dramatically with Windows 8 in 2012. Microsoft made the controversial decision to remove the classic built-in games entirely, moving instead to a model where users could download similar games from the Microsoft Store. This shift reflected several strategic changes: the push toward Windows Store adoption, the move to touch-centric interfaces, and the changing nature of casual gaming.
Microsoft's official reasoning centered around modernization and choice. The company stated that by moving games to the Store, they could provide regular updates, improved graphics, and better integration with Xbox Live services. However, many users felt the loss deeply—the new versions often included advertisements, required internet connectivity, and lacked the simplicity and charm of the originals.
The transition wasn't smooth. Many longtime Windows users expressed frustration at having to download what they considered basic operating system features. The new Microsoft Solitaire Collection, while feature-rich, included ads and premium options that contrasted sharply with the completely free nature of the original games. This shift marked a fundamental change in Microsoft's approach to built-in software.
Windows 10 and 11: The Modern Gaming Experience
Today's Windows gaming landscape looks dramatically different. Windows 10 and 11 come with Microsoft Solitaire Collection pre-installed, but it's a far cry from the simple executable files of old. The current version integrates with Xbox Live, offers daily challenges, and includes multiple game variants. While technically free, it uses a freemium model with optional subscriptions to remove ads and access premium features.
The classic versions of Minesweeper, Hearts, and FreeCell are no longer included with the operating system, though determined users can find ways to install them through third-party sources or compatibility modes. Microsoft's focus has shifted toward cloud gaming with Xbox Game Pass integration and the Microsoft Store as the primary distribution platform for games.

Technical Evolution and System Requirements
The technical journey of Windows games mirrors the evolution of computing hardware and software development. Early games like Solitaire and Minesweeper were remarkably efficient—Solitaire.exe in Windows 3.1 was just 54KB, while modern gaming applications routinely exceed 100MB. This efficiency was necessary given the hardware constraints of the era, with early Windows systems running on processors measured in megahertz rather than gigahertz.
As hardware capabilities expanded, so did the games' complexity. Windows XP's Pinball game featured more sophisticated graphics and physics, while still remaining accessible to most systems. The move to 3D acceleration and higher resolution displays eventually made the original games seem dated, contributing to Microsoft's decision to rebuild them for modern platforms.
Community Reactions and Adaptation
The removal of classic games from Windows 8 sparked significant community backlash, with many users creating petitions and forum discussions demanding their return. This reaction highlighted the emotional connection people had developed with these simple games over decades of use. In response, various third-party developers created faithful recreations, some of which became quite popular in their own right.
The Windows gaming community has also preserved the original games through virtualization and compatibility layers. Enthusiasts maintain detailed archives of different Windows versions specifically for experiencing the original games in their native environments. This preservation effort demonstrates the lasting cultural significance of what might otherwise seem like trivial software components.
